Ceiling Fan Balancing Service in Denver County, CO

Ceiling fan balancing services focus on ensuring that ceiling fans operate smoothly and quietly by correcting any wobbling or uneven movement. This service is typically requested for homes where fans shake, rattle, or produce noticeable vibrations during operation. Projects can include adjusting fan blades, adding weights to balance the blades, or replacing damaged components to restore proper functionality. Homeowners often seek this service to improve comfort, reduce noise, and prevent potential wear and tear on the fan’s motor and mounting hardware.

Before requesting ceiling fan balancing, property owners usually want to understand the condition of their existing fan and whether it has experienced recent issues such as wobbling or noise. It’s helpful to know if the fan blades are damaged, warped, or misaligned, and whether the fan is properly installed. Clarifying the type of ceiling fan and its mounting setup can also assist in determining the appropriate balancing approach. Gathering this information can ensure a more efficient service experience and help identify if additional repairs or replacements might be necessary.

FAQ

Ceiling Fan Balancing Service Questions

What is ceiling fan balancing? Ceiling fan balancing involves adjusting the fan to reduce wobbling and vibrations for smoother operation.

Why is fan balancing important? Proper balancing helps prevent noise, extends the fan's lifespan, and improves energy efficiency.

How can I tell if my ceiling fan needs balancing? Signs include excessive wobbling, uneven blade movement, or unusual noise during operation.

What methods are used to balance a ceiling fan? Techniques include adding weights to blades or adjusting blade angles to ensure even weight distribution.
